Pay Transparency Series - Part 3: the Path to Pay Equity
25 July 2024
At a time when pay transparency feels more important than ever, Innecto’s team of consultants is focusing on how building the right frameworks and structures plays a fundamental role in supporting Pay Transparency and Pay Equity. In the first two of our four-part series our Director of Business Innovation and Senior Principal Consultant, Sarah Lardner, outlined the ramifications of the EU Pay Transparency Directive and examined what Pay Transparency means to employers in the UK. Now, we look at the steps companies can take to prepare and transition towards transparency.
